Controversies & conflicts of interest
- Raised fist to Jan. 6 crowd before they stormed Capitol; photo became iconic
- Second photo of him fleeing the rioters equally iconic
- Simon & Schuster cancelled book; he sued and got $600K settlement
- Filed amicus brief supporting Texas lawsuit to overturn 2020 election
- Uses Yale Law degree to argue against elite institutions, hypocrisy charges
